PLANT HUMAN RESOURCES MANAGER
MCCALLA, ALABAMA – MCCALLAPLANT
The Role
As a member of the Human Resources team, the Plant HR Manager will be responsible to manage the Lear McCalla Human Resources Department staff of a JIT seating plant, overseeing employee engagement, administration of hiring, retention and termination cycle, administrative systems and records, legal compliance, compensation, benefits deployment, and long-term staffing strategies. Responsibilities include development of personnel rules and regulation, pay and job classifications structure, annual compensation and benefits reviews and programs for employee training, safety, health team building and morale.
Your work will include, but not be limited to :
- Direct the day-to-day activities of the Human Resource Department
- Sets policies for hiring and oversees adherence to EEOC and affirmative action programs and diversity goals set by the corporation
- Establishes policies that seek to increase retention rates and foster employee job satisfaction and high morale
- Lead employee engagement activities including workplace surveys, communication, and action planning
- Approves terminations while ensuring reasons are not arbitrary or discriminatory
- Oversees maintenance of accurate and complete personnel records. Ensures that rules concerning confidentiality and retention are followed
- Keeps abreast of legislation affecting human resources; trains management and monitors company policies to ensure compliance
- Oversees preparation of job descriptions and compensation programs. Seeks incentive programs that encourage excellent performance and increase retention rates
- Reviews benefits and tries to maximize job satisfaction while keeping the cost of the benefits package under control
- Works with top management to set long-term staffing goals and strategies
- Oversees training and safety programs in context of compliance with government regulation
- Salaried and hourly employee development
- Responsible for center wide human resources planning and development
- Provides functional guidance for administrative support needs
